China, with its rich history and diverse cultural customs, places a strong emphasis on etiquette and courtesy in social interactions. Understanding and respecting these customs is essential when navigating daily interactions in Chinese society. While learning the nuances of Chinese etiquette can be a complex endeavor, animation can serve as a valuable tool to demystify and illustrate these practices in a visually engaging way. In traditional Chinese culture, there are numerous etiquettes and customs that govern various aspects of social interaction, such as greetings, gift-giving, dining etiquette, and communication styles. These customs play a crucial role in maintaining harmony and showing respect for others. For individuals unfamiliar with Chinese customs, navigating these practices can be challenging, leading to potential misunderstandings or unintended disrespect. Animation provides a creative and accessible platform to educate individuals on the intricacies of Chinese etiquette and courtesy. By visualizing scenarios and behaviors in animated form, viewers can easily understand the dos and don'ts of interacting in Chinese society. Whether it's demonstrating the proper way to offer a gift or illustrating the significance of bowing as a form of respect, animation can effectively convey these concepts in a memorable and engaging manner. Moreover, animation can bridge cultural and linguistic barriers, making it an ideal medium for teaching Chinese etiquette to a global audience. Through animated videos or short films, viewers from different cultural backgrounds can learn about Chinese customs in a fun and informative way, fostering cross-cultural understanding and appreciation. One iconic example of using animation to showcase Chinese etiquette is the popular Chinese animated series "Big Head Son and Small Head Father." This heartwarming show follows the humorous adventures of a father and son duo as they navigate everyday situations, often highlighting important lessons on manners, respect, and familial bonds. Through its charming storytelling and endearing characters, the series not only entertains audiences but also imparts valuable lessons on etiquette and courtesy.
